The Newton County is a county in the US state of Mississippi . The county seat is Decatur , named after Stephen Decatur , a naval officer and hero in the British-American War of 1812.

geography

The county is located just east of the geographic center of Mississippi, about 60 km from Alabama , and covers an area of ​​1,501 square kilometers, of which four square kilometers are water. It borders on the following counties:

history

Isaac Newton

Newton County was formed on February 25, 1836 from parts of Neshoba County. It was named after Isaac Newton , an English physicist , mathematician , astronomer , alchemist , philosopher and theologian .

Six buildings and sites in the county are on the National Register of Historic Places (as of February 2, 2018).

According to the 2000 census , Newton County had 21,838 people in 8,221 households and 6,001 families. The population density was 15 people per square kilometer. The racial the population was composed of 65.01 percent white, 30.37 percent African American, 3.68 percent Native American, 0.18 percent Asian and 0.33 percent from other ethnic groups; 0.44 percent were descended from two or more races. Hispanic or Latino of any race belonged to any of the above mentioned groups.

Of the 8,221 households, 33.5 percent had children under the age of 18 living with them. 53.0 percent were married couples living together, 16.0 percent were single mothers, and 27.0 percent were non-families. 24.6 percent of all households were single households and 11.6 percent had people aged 65 years or over. The average household size was 2.57 and the average family size was 3.04.

26.2 percent of the population was under 18 years old, 11.2 percent between 18 and 24, 26.0 percent between 25 and 44, 21.7 percent between 45 and 64 years old, and 14.9 percent were 65 years or older . The median age was 35 years. For every 100 females there were statistically 92.4 males and for every 100 females age 18 or over there were 88.7 males.

The average income of a household amounted to 28,735 USD , for a family is 34,606 USD. Males had a median income of $ 27,820 versus $ 20,757 for females. The per capita income was $ 14,008. About 16.4 percent of families and 19.9 percent of the population lived below the poverty line .
